首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在laravel中逐日获取结果计数分组

在Laravel中逐日获取结果计数分组的方法如下:

  1. 首先,确保你已经安装了Laravel框架并设置好数据库连接。
  2. 创建一个新的数据库迁移文件,用于创建一个用于存储结果计数的数据表。可以使用以下命令生成迁移文件:
  3. 创建一个新的数据库迁移文件,用于创建一个用于存储结果计数的数据表。可以使用以下命令生成迁移文件:
  4. 打开生成的迁移文件,位于database/migrations目录下,添加需要的字段。例如,你可以添加date字段用于存储日期,count字段用于存储计数结果。
  5. 打开生成的迁移文件,位于database/migrations目录下,添加需要的字段。例如,你可以添加date字段用于存储日期,count字段用于存储计数结果。
  6. 运行数据库迁移,创建结果计数表:
  7. 运行数据库迁移,创建结果计数表:
  8. 在需要进行结果计数的地方,例如控制器或命令中,使用以下代码逐日获取结果计数并进行分组:
  9. 在需要进行结果计数的地方,例如控制器或命令中,使用以下代码逐日获取结果计数并进行分组:
  10. 以上代码使用Carbon库获取当前日期和昨天的日期,并使用Eloquent查询构建器查询昨天到今天之间的结果计数。然后,使用groupBy方法按日期分组,并使用SUM函数计算每个日期的总计数。最后,遍历结果并输出日期和计数。

这是在Laravel中逐日获取结果计数分组的基本方法。根据具体需求,你可以根据日期进行更复杂的查询和分组操作。如果需要更多关于Laravel的信息,可以参考腾讯云的Laravel产品介绍

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券